According to tanker tracking data compiled by Vortex and Kpler, Saudi Arabia's observable crude oil exports in August were approximately 3 million barrels per day, the lowest level on record since early 2017. Saudi ships were attacked by Yemeni Houthi militants in the Red Sea, threatening the route used by Saudi Arabia to avoid the Strait of Hormuz. The attack has caused panic among Saudi Arabian customers, with some unwilling to use Saudi Arabian Red Sea ports. Riyadh was forced to seek alternative routes around Africa, adding thousands of miles of travel and disrupting the global supply chain.
